Vue.js后端Django
部署到CentOS服务器上
#2 前提条件
能运行起来的Vue项目(在这里我用我的实际项目)
能运行起来的Django(在这里我用我的实际项目),包括第三方库/数据库这里不具体操作...)
uWSGI ( webserver,可以理解为PyCharm,用来启动Django的,其实并不是,先这么理解)
Django ( 后端, 提供api, 最核心的东西 )
将Django项目传到服务器上...我的Django项目名为 : blog_code
// 我存放的路径如下:
/opt/blog/api/blog_code
?...打包
在项目目录下输入以下命令:
npm run build
生成一个dist文件,将整个dist文件上传到服务器/opt/blog/admin/dist/上,打包工作完成
配置Nginx
和后端Django...,启动nginx
#4.2 uwsgi手动删除uwsgi.pid文件和uwsgi.sock后无法启动
描述 :
手动删除这两个文件后,使用 uwsgi --ini uwsgi.ini 命令不会生成uwsgi.sock